BANNER FORMS YOU MAY NEED TO KNOW
Here is a list of all Banner forms that you should become familiar with in order to view and find
information. You may or may not have access/security rights to edit these forms but you will
need to know where to find the data located and kept on these forms. This is a resource only and
does not need to be memorized. Please note the form name and description:
*These forms are in alphabetical order according to Banner form name

PURPOSE OF FORM
This form is use to enter information that pertains to
the application of a student. This form manages and
controls all information concerning the student’s
application, curricula choices, admissions checklist,
and other valuable information.
FORM DEPENDENCIES
A general person record must be created prior to
keying in an application
PURPOSE OF FORM
This form is used to enter admissions decisions. It
may be called from the Admissions Application
Form or may be selected from the Admissions
Menu. The second page of this form provides a
mechanism for the decision to be calculated
automatically based on the rules of the Decision
Rules Form (SAADCSN). The third page of this
form is a summary of the student's data used in the
automatic decision calculation. Once the applicant
accepts the Institution's offer of admission, a student
record is created by the system and the student is
ready to register.
FORM DEPENDENCIES
An admissions application must exist prior to a
decision being entered. An applicant may accept
only one offer of admission per term.

PURPOSE OF FORM
The Electronic Application Rules Form is used to
define the rules which will be used when processing
electronic applications. Rules fall into three major
categories:
- Rules which control processing within the
BANNER Web Admissions Application system.
For example, there is a rule which specifies the
number of outside interest slots which will be
displayed in Web applications.
- Rules which specify default values for various data
elements. These kinds of rules can apply to both
Web and EDI applications.
- Rules which govern how data will be loaded into
the permanent BANNER tables. For example, there
is a set of rules which specifies whether application
records will be created if one already exists for the
person, term, level, major, or overall curriculum
chosen.

PURPOSE OF FORM
The SOAFOLK form manages information that
pertains to the legal guardian of the applicants. This
may be the parents information or whoever the legal
guardian happens to be.
PURPOSE OF FORM
The Hold Form is used to assign holds to a person.
The hold information is contained on the Hold Type
Code Validation Form (STVHLDD). The Hold Type
Code Validation Form specifies how the person is
affected by the hold. Holds may prevent registration
or graduation, or prevent the production of
transcripts and grade mailers. Hold information is
created by a particular user and may only be deleted
or changed by that user (unless the user specifies
otherwise). Procedurally, each office should
determine a user to create and delete hold
information. Hold information is used in the
Registration, Academic History, and Accounts
Receivable Modules.
PURPOSE OF FORM
This form is used to enter high school information
such as school name and address, graduation date,
subjects taken, course and overall GPA, and class
rank/size.
FORM DEPENDENCIES
The person must be added to the system prior to
entering high school data.

PURPOSE OF FORM
The intent of the General Person Form (SPAPERS)
is to capture biographic information for persons.
Types of data captured include sex, date of birth,
marital status, legacy information, and whether or
not the person is deceased.
PURPOSE OF FORM
The purpose of the Telephone Form (SPATELE) is
to allow the user to create an unlimited number of
telephone numbers associated with a person. These
telephone numbers may be associated with an
address type and sequence number. A phone number
must be flagged as primary, a "Y" in the primary
indicator, before it is displayed along with the
address information. This form is also accessed from
the following forms:
* SPAIDEN - Identification Form
* SRAQUIK - Quick Recruit Form
* SAAQUIK - Quick Entry Form
* SPAEMRG - Emergency Contact Form
* SOAFOLK - Guardian Information Form

PURPOSE OF FORM
The Admissions Application Status Code Validation
Form is used to define codes and processing rules
for the statuses which can be assigned to BANNER
admission applications.
SYSTEM REQUIRED VALUES
A number of values are system-required. These
values will be assigned to and updated in BANNER
admissions applications as applications move
through the processing cycle.
- I - Incomplete Application - will be automatically
assigned to an application if there are mandatory
checklist items for the application which have not
yet been received.
- C - Complete, Ready for Review - will be
automatically assigned to an application when all
mandatory checklist items have been received as
long as no significant decision has been posted to the
application.
- D - Decision Made - will be automatically assigned
to an application when the first significant decision
is posted to the application.

PURPOSE OF FORM
The Application Type Code Validation Form is used
to define codes and other processing rules for
BANNER Web Admissions Applications. Each
application type to be used in the BANNER Web
processing must be defined. In addition, the Student
Level, Student Type, and Admission Type
associated with each Application Type will be
defined. When a Web application is loaded into
BANNER, the values specified for these fields will
be used in the created applications.
Correct definition of Application Types will increase
the likelihood that you will get valid and complete
information from applicants in Web Admissions
Applications. For example, different information is
generally required from undergraduate freshmen,
undergraduate transfers, graduate applicants, and
international undergraduates. Because institutions
can define the sections which will be part of each
Web application type, they can highly customize the
information which will be requested (and/or
required) from each Web applicant. SCT
recommends that institutions define, at minimum,
separate Undergraduate Freshman, Undergraduate
Transfer, and Graduate application type (as
appropriate for the institutions) and also consider
separate application types for different types of
international applicants (for example, International
Undergraduate Freshman, International
Undergraduate Transfer, International Graduate).
